Adopción de Software Libre y Open Source en Instituciones
Académicas
Jaziel Elias Olmedo Huerta
Facultad de Ingenieria y Tecnologia, Universidad de Montemorelos, Mexico
E-mail
[email protected]
Technical Report COMP-027-2009
Abstracto
En una epoca caraterizada por la crisis
economica, diferentes gobiernos, empresas e
insitituciones se han dado a la tarea de buscar
las areas en donde se puede economizar, siendo
el area tecnologica una de ellas.
El fenómeno Open Source ha venido tomando
fuerza en los ultimos años. Lo que en un
principio solo era utilizado por expertos en
informática, hoy en día es una realidad llegando
incluso al usuario final.
Teniendo como características la fiabilidad, bajo
costo y seguridad entre otras, el software libre y
el software open source ha sido una opción a
considerar en grandes e importantes empresas.
Dentro del marco educativo institucional, la
implementacion y adopcion de Software
Libre/Open Source ofrece soluciones
significativas, abarcando desde el area
administrativa hasta la estudiantil.
Este documento pretende mostrar las ventajas de
implementar Software Libre/Open Source en
instituciones académicas y los obstáculos en su
adopción.
1. Introducción
Los tiempos que se están viviendo
actualmente están caracterizados sin duda, por
diferentes crisis, las cuales han tenido un gran
impacto en la sociedad de hoy. [1]
Crisis económica, crisis en materia de
salud, crisis ambiental, etc. Esta situación afecta
directamente a las prioridades de los gobiernos
primer mundistas y gobiernos en vías de
desarrollo. Tales prioridades o pilares en los que
un gobierno basa su crecimiento se resumen en
Economía, Salud, Educación y Energía.
En materia de economía, un gran número
de empresas han empezado a reducir gastos a fin
de poder sobrevivir a uno del caos financiero que
sin duda pasara a la historia como una de las
épocas más difíciles que los gobiernos mundiales
han tenido que afrontar. Esto repercute
directamente al generar desempleo, siendo el
despido de personal uno de los pasos inmediatos
para reducir costos en una empresa o negocio.
El impacto económico ha golpeado
también al sector educativo. Un informe hecho
por European University Association muestra el
impacto que ha tenido esta crisis en
Universidades Europeas. “Los gobiernos han
reaccionado de diferentes maneras, ya sea
anunciando recortes presupuestarios para la
educación superior (Hungría, Italia, Lituania,
Polonia), o descartando lo anteriormente
anunciado, como es el aumento de la inversión en
la Educación Superior (Austria).” Debido a esto,
numerosas casas de estudios superiores se han
visto en la necesidad de acortar presupuestos y
buscar la manera de economizar. [2]
Una alternativa que puede ser un poco
compleja de asimilar, pero muy factible, consiste
en el uso e implementación de Open Source (OS)
[3] y Software Libre (SL) [4] de acuerdo a las
necesidades de cada institución. En este sentido
las universidades se pueden ahorrar los altísimos
costos de licencias y contar además con una
solución segura, fiable teniendo el respaldo y
experiencia de empresas, gobiernos y grandes
instituciones que han optado por implementar,
contribuir y fomentar el uso de SL/OS.
Este articulo esta estructurado de la siguiente
manera:
En el segundo capitulo se definen los
conceptos de SL y OS, con la finalidad de
mantener un concepto claro a lo largo del
documento.
tabla comparativa.
Software Libre
Libertad 0
“La libertad de ejecutar el
programa, para cualquier
propósito”
Open Source
Licencia de Distribución
“Los derechos vinculados al
programa deben aplicarse a
todos aquellos a quienes se
redistribuye el programa, sin la
necesidad de ejecución de una
licencia adicional.”
El tercer capítulo muestra las ventajas que
se obtienen al adoptar SL/OS, tanto en el
software como en la filosofía que estos conceptos
sostienen.
El cuarto capítulo pretende mostrar
algunos puntos a considerar cuando se quiere
implementar SL/OS, ya que repercute
directamente con diferentes clases de usuarios.
El quinto capítulo muestra casos de estudios
en la implementación de SL/OS realizados en
instituciones académicas y empresas.
2. Definiciones software libre y
open source
Es necesario entender los marcos
conceptuales que encierran los términos de SL y
OS, con la finalidad de aclarar ambas ideologías
y así aprovechar de manera adecuada lo que cada
uno ofrece.
En 1998, se comenzó a utilizar el término de
open source en lugar de software libre, dentro de
la comunidad software libre. Rápidamente el
termino “open source” comenzó a tomar un
camino distinto, asociado a una diferente
filosofía, con un diferente enfoque, valores
distintos e incluso un criterio diferente en cuanto
a las licencias. En la actualidad open source y
software libre son movimientos que persiguen
diferentes metas, aunque pueden encontrarse
juntos en algunos proyectos.
La diferencia entre ambos movimientos
radica en sus valores, mientras que OS se enfoca
a la práctica del desarrollo, SL es un movimiento
social dirigido a la ética, defendiendo el como
debería ser tratado el software. [5]
Aún cuando existen diferencias ideológicas
entre estos dos movimientos, esto no quiere decir
que sean enemigos uno de lo otro. La relación
que existe entre OS y SL permite que varios
proyectos puedan construirse juntos. Para
visualizar las concordancias y desacuerdos entre
ambos términos se presenta a continuación una
Libertad 1
Código Fuente
“La libertad de estudiar cómo
trabaja el programa, y adaptarlo
a sus necesidades. El acceso al
código fuente es una condición
necesaria.”
“El programa debe incluir el
código fuente, y debe permitir
la distribución en código fuente
así como de forma compilada.”
Libertad 2
Libre distribución
“La libertad de redistribuir
copias para que pueda ayudar
al prójimo”
“La licencia no restringirá de
vender o regalar en cualquiera
de sus partes. No requerirá de
un cargo o cualquier tipo de
venta.”
Libertad 3
“La libertad de mejorar el
programa y publicar sus
mejoras, y versiones
modificadas en general, para
que se beneficie toda la
comunidad”
Figura 1. Definiciones de Software Libre [4] y Open source [3]
Trabajos derivados
“La licencia debe permitir
modificaciones y trabajos
derivados, y debe permitir que
se distribuye bajo los mismos
términos de la licencia del
software original.”
La idea básica del OS es que la
disponibilidad del código fuente hace del
software un mejor producto, un producto de
mejor calidad mientras que el movimiento SL
cree que un software que proveen al usuario de
las cuatro libertades mencionadas es
sustantivamente superior que el que no las tiene,
encontrando en sus definiciones y propuestas las
ventajas que se mostrarán en el siguiente capítulo.
3. Ventajas de la adopción de open
source y software libre
Se dice que las mejores cosas de la vida
no tienen precio, pero cuando se habla de cuidar
los datos y mantener la información segura, no se
puede arriesgar y poner información
confidencial y delicada en manos de un sistema
no fiable.
Con frecuencia, una de las primeras
ventajas que se percibe al adoptar modelos
SL/OS es el hecho de que este esta disponible de
manera gratuita o a un bajo costo. Pero esta
característica no es exclusiva de SL/OS, ya que
varios productos de software propietario están
disponibles en forma similar, como por ejemplo
Internet Explorer o iTunes. Por lo que se llega a
la pregunta. ¿Cuál es la ventaja de adquirir un
programa SL/OS en lugar de un software
propietario?
La respuesta se encuentra en las
definiciones y características dadas en el capítulo
dos, y en las que se profundizará en éste capítulo.
A continuación se muestra en detalle estas
ventajas. [6].
3.1 La disponibilidad de ver el
código fuente y el derecho de
modificarlo.
Esta característica en particular es muy
importante, ya que el hecho de que se pueda tener
acceso al código y se pueda modificar, abre la
oportunidad de que se den nuevas iniciativas y el
surgimiento de nuevos proyectos. También hace
posible que el producto crezca y se adaptado a las
condiciones de una arquitectura de hardware en
particular. Por esta razón, se llega a la conclusión
de que realmente la disponibilidad del código
fuente hace del software un producto de larga
vida y flexible a los cambios.
3.2 La libertad de redistribuir
modificaciones y mejorar el
código
Esta es una de las ventajas más
significativas. La redistribución del software da
pie al surgimiento de grandes comunidades
alrededor del mundo, ofreciendo la posibilidad de
que un gran número de programadores aporten a
la construcción del software repercutiendo
directamente a la calidad del producto al poder
mejorarlo.
3.3 El futuro del software no
depende de una sola entidad.
Dentro del marco empresarial, esta es una
de las preocupaciones mas comunes con el
software propietario. Suponiendo que una
empresa hace uso de un producto de software, y
se basa en el fabricante para mantenimiento,
actualizaciones, continuidad de desarrollo etc. Si
el dueño y fabricante del producto por alguna
razón decide no seguir con el desarrollo del
software o se declara en banca rota, nadie tendrá
el derecho a continuar el desarrollo del programa,
afectando eventualmente el uso que tiene en el
mercado.
El software OS se protege de este tipo de
problemas, ya que si el grupo de personas decide
dejar el proyecto, es posible contratar con otros
desarrolladores que le den seguimiento al
software y así la empresa no se vea afectada en
magnitudes catastróficas.
3.4 Seguridad.
Los avances tecnológicos en las
telecomunicaciones han crecido de manera rápida
y a gran escala, los sistemas computacionales hoy
en día están interconectados para poder trabajar,
según sea las necesi
Comentarios de: Adopción de Software Libre y Open Source en Instituciones Académicas (0)
No hay comentarios